Great location with friendly staff”

location, staff

1. located in a small hutong near qianmen. location is really good. 15 mins walk to qianmen mrt station. 3 mins walk to qianmen shopping belt. many small restaurants and convenient stalls around the hutong just steps away.another side of hutong is busier meishi street with direct bus to temple of heaven(15 mins ride). 2.siheyuan style, if you look for this kind of experience, this is it. 3.staff are friendly and helpful. mr. wen from the night shift always greeted me and made sure we were ok with the room. when i asked for direction, day staff ms. jiang printed the map for me. 4. room was small. very clean. with free cabled internet connection. 24 hour hot water supply. water pressure was strong. only thing was the toilet was stingy sometimes. the u-trap didn't have enough water level to isolate the sewage system in my opinion. 5.during my last day, they helped to keep my luggage after i'd checked out around noon time. we collected them around 6pm. it was foc. i will go back there again if i travel beijing again.

Great location and clean room”

1) Great location - close to Tiananmen and Qianmen. 2) Clean room and tiolet 3) Pleasant staff

We have taken a Family room which comes with 2 king sized beds and a toilet. We like the courtyard area in the middle of the hotel. Guests can hang out in the area even during winter because it is covered and heater available to keep the area warm. Hotel location is very good. Very close to major attractions in Qianmen and walking distance to Tiananmen square. Many choices of restaurants within 500m from the hotel. One downside is the hotel staff smoking in the reception area during their night duty.

Good place to stay overall, but a few things to consider. The single rooms surround the main courtyards and can be noisy for afternoon naps, or even at night. One of our group stayed in one and couldnt nap, and couldn't go to bed before eleven because there were hollering kids playing in the courtyard, and one night a yelling fist fight broke out at four AM to wake him up between two guests. The single rooms also have a lot harder beds than the double rooms... So pay the extra and go for the double.
